Structure of the Goethe Certificate C1 Exam

The Goethe Certificate C1 exam is created to evaluate a candidate's capability to utilize German effectively in various scenarios. The exam consists of four primary sections, each examining a various language ability:

  1. Reading Comprehension (Leseverstehen)

    • Format: This area consists of numerous texts of differing lengths and types, such as short articles, essays, and literary excerpts.
    • Tasks: Candidates are required to answer multiple-choice questions, complete sentences, and summarize essential points from the texts.
    • Period: Approximately 80 minutes.
  2. Listening Comprehension (Hörverstehen)

    • Format: This section features audio recordings of discussions, interviews, and public announcements.
    • Tasks: Candidates should respond to questions based upon the content of the recordings, frequently in the type of multiple-choice or short-answer concerns.
    • Period: Approximately 40 minutes.
  3. Composing (Schriftlicher Ausdruck)

    • Format: Candidates are asked to compose two texts: a formal letter or e-mail and an essay or report.
    • Jobs: The letter or e-mail must be well-structured and appropriate for the given context. The essay or report ought to present a clear argument or analysis, supported by pertinent examples.
    • Duration: Approximately 90 minutes.
  4. Speaking (Mündlicher Ausdruck)

    • Format: This section is conducted in pairs or little groups and includes a discussion with an examiner and a discussion with another candidate.
    • Jobs: Candidates are expected to participate in spontaneous discussion, express viewpoints, and go over topics in depth.
    • Period: Approximately 20 minutes per set or group.

Preparation Tips for the Goethe Certificate C1

Getting ready for the Goethe Certificate C1 requires a structured and thorough approach. Here are some ideas to help candidates prosper:

  1. Immerse Yourself in German Media

    • Checking out: Read a variety of German texts, consisting of papers, magazines, and books. Focus on subjects that intrigue you to keep motivation.
    • Listening: Listen to German podcasts, radio programs, and news broadcasts. This will assist you become acquainted with different accents and speaking styles.
  2. Practice Writing Regularly

    • Formal Writing: Write official letters and emails to practice the proper tone and structure.
    • Essays and Reports: Choose subjects and compose essays or reports, focusing on clearness, coherence, and argumentation.
  3. Take Part In Conversational Practice

    • Language Exchange: Find a language partner or join a conversation group to practice speaking in real-life circumstances.
    • Mock Exams: Participate in mock speaking exams to simulate the test environment and receive feedback.
  4. Use Official Study Materials

    • Textbooks and Workbooks: Use main Goethe-Institut materials, which are tailored to the exam format and material.
    • Practice Tests: Take practice tests to acquaint yourself with the exam structure and timing.
  5. Seek Professional Guidance

    • Language Courses: Enroll in a C1-level German course at a language school or Goethe-Zertifikat online.
    • Tutoring: Consider working with a personal tutor who can supply individualized feedback and assistance.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

Q: What is the distinction in between the Goethe Certificate C1 and the C2?

  • A: The C1 level shows sophisticated proficiency, while the C2 level represents near-native fluency. The C2 exam is more challenging and needs a deeper understanding of intricate linguistic and cultural aspects.

Q: How long does it require to prepare for the Goethe Certificate C1?

  • A: The preparation time differs depending on the person's starting level and finding out rate. Usually, it can take numerous months of consistent research study to reach the C1 level.

Q: Can I retake the exam if I do not pass?

  • A: Yes, you can retake the exam. However, it is a good idea to evaluate your efficiency and concentrate on locations that require improvement before trying the exam again.

Q: Is the Goethe Certificate C1 legitimate for life?

  • A: Yes, the Goethe Certificate C1 is a lifelong qualification. As soon as you have passed the exam, your certificate stays legitimate forever.
